Today I wanted to have a little fun with the Cutest Cows stamp set and Cow Builder Punch, so I combined it with the Outside In Card from yesterday’s post. But, added a twist and made it a portrait card, not an easel.

I wanted to make a fun, cute card in pinks, think girly cows, lol. Maybe my trip to the county fair this past weekend inspired me? The dimensions are all the same as yesterday’s airplane card, except, the narrow 3/4″ tab that holds the main image on is 3″ long with an extra score line which makes the cow wiggle more freely.

The cow is first punched and then stamped on Crumb Cake cardstock. The clear photopolymer stamps make this easy. I’ve used Watercolor Pencils in White, Black, and Melon Mambo to color the cow. I had to color the little heart shaped spot in pink. A single dimensional is used to pop up the cows head.

I’ve used my favorite pattern from the Flowering Zinnia DSP for the front and the reverse side of the same paper for the strip on the inside. Crazy right? My favorite pattern is the white polka dots on pink.
